Participation in Innorail Conference 2024

05.12.2024

The innoRAIL Expo & Conference, held from 28 to 30 November at the RDSO in Lucknow, was organized by the Confederation of Indian Industry (CII) in collaboration with the Research Design & Standards Organization(RDSO), Ministry of Railways, Government of India. The primary objectives of this event were to establish a neutral platform for all stakeholders within the railway sector, facilitate effective business networking with key representatives across various segments, and connect with all divisions of RDSO to showcase global innovations aimed at enhancing safety, efficiency, and service within India's expanding railway framework.

The event enabled us to engage with the traction, bridges and structures, garage and wagons directorates, thereby fostering opportunities related to track machines, tower wagons, and Metro projects, particularly in the area of Overhead Equipment maintenance (OHE). We successfully identified relevant contacts responsible for the preparation of the equipment requirement checklist for railways, which allowed us to establish connections with all stakeholders involved. This was the principal objective achieved during this event.

Furthermore, we connected with the RDSO team, who will assist in developing opportunities for the railway sector by creating necessary specifications. This platform served as a foundation for us to explore future railway projects, their requirements, and key enablers, thereby generating potential opportunities for our railway product line in collaboration with Indian Railways.

About PALFINGER Asia Pacific

For many years PALFINGER (CEO Andreas Klauser) has been one of the world’s leading manufacturers of innovative lifting solutions for use on commercial vehicles and in the maritime field. As a multinational group headquartered in Bergheim, Austria, the PALFINGER Group, which has approx. 12,350 employees, generated total sales of approx. EUR 2.36 billion in 2024.

The Group has production and assembly facilities in Europe, in North and South America, as well as in Asia. Singapore based PALFINGER Asia Pacific was established in 2006 as a regional hub to look after distributors and major customers throughout the region. Today PALFINGER Asia Pacific has 15 dealers across 10 countries in Asia Pacific, with a representative office in Indonesia.
